How to fill out the Lemon Law Letter Template online

This guide provides users with a step-by-step approach to completing the Lemon Law Letter Template online. Whether you are familiar with legal documents or just starting out, this comprehensive guide will help you navigate each section with ease.

Follow the steps to effectively complete your Lemon Law Letter Template.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ering your name in the first field at the top of the form. This identifies you as the sender of the letter.
  3. Next, fill in your address, including your city, state, and zip code. This helps the manufacturer know where to send any responses.
  4. Enter your area code and daytime phone number. This allows for easy communication regarding your notification.
  5. Insert the date you are completing the letter. It is important to document when the letter is sent.
  6. Fill in the manufacturer's name and address as listed in their warranty manual. This ensures that your letter reaches the correct department.
  7. In the body of the letter, start by specifying the year, make, model, and VIN number of your vehicle. This details the specific vehicle involved.
  8. Indicate where you purchased the vehicle, including the name and location of the selling dealership, along with the date of purchase.
  9. Describe the issues you are experiencing with your vehicle, noting how long after the purchase these problems began.
  10. List the dates you attempted repairs at the dealership and ensure to attach copies of the repair orders as evidence.
  11. Select the appropriate statements regarding how the problem affects your vehicle. Choose one or both options regarding impairment or safety hazard.
  12. State your expectation clearly, whether it is for the vehicle to be replaced or repurchased according to the relevant legal code.
  13. Conclude the letter by inviting the manufacturer to contact you to arrange for inspection and repairs, and reiterate your contact information.
  14. Finally, review all entries for accuracy, ensure you sign the letter, and include the necessary enclosures such as certified mail receipts.
  15. Once complete, save changes, download, print, or share the form as needed for your records.

The North Carolina lemon law requires that to be eligible, a BBB AUTO LINE claim must be filed within four years from the date the defect is discovered. However, some manufacturers could limit this time period to as soon as one year from the date the defect is discovered.

Unless the contract specifically says otherwise, you can't cancel it once you and the dealer have signed it. There is no three-day right to cancel nor any other “cooling off” period.

20-351), applies to new passenger cars, pick-up trucks, motorcycles and most vans bought in North Carolina. It requires manufacturers to repair defects that affect the use, value, or safety of a new motor vehicle within the first 24 months or 24,000 miles (whichever comes first).

Although North Carolina's Lemon Law does not apply to used cars, you may still have potential legal remedies. The federal law known as the Magnuson-Moss Warranty Act applies to used vehicles that are still under the original manufacturer's warranty.

Do Lemon Laws Apply to Private Party Sales? Yes, private party sales are covered under the federal Lemon Law as well as most states' lemon laws so long as the vehicle was sold with some type of warranty, which may simply be the duration of the original manufacturer's warranty.
